Roman Provincial

LYDIA, Tripolis. Commodus. 177-192 AD. Æ 33mm (23.58 gm). Bare-headed, draped, and cuirassed bust right; c/m's: head of Sarapis right within circular incuse and head of emperor right within circular incuse / Leto running left, head turned to right, holding infants Apollo and Artemis. For coin type: Kraft -; F. Imhoof-Blumer, "Lydische Stadtmünzen," SNR (1897), -; BMC Lydia -; SNG Copenhagen -; SNG von Aulock -; for c/ms: Howgego 20 and 95. Coin and c/ms fine, brown patina.
